Section 289
Prohibition Of Killing Or Beating Cows Or Oxen
(1) No person shall
do, or cause to be done, any act with the intention of killing, or
causing hurt to, any cow or ox.
(2) Where any act referred to in sub-section (1) causes the
death of any cow or ox, the offender of such offence shall be liable to
a sentence of imprisonment for a term not exceeding three years.
(3) A person shall be liable to a sentence of imprisonment
for a term not exceeding six months, if he or she causes grievous hurt
to a cow or ox, and to a sentence of a fine not exceeding fifty
thousand rupees if other hurt is caused.
(4) Notwithstanding anything contained in sub-section (1),
if a person does any act necessary to protect from any injury likely to
be caused by any cow or ox to the body or life of the person or
another person and such act causes the death of, or any harm to, such
cow or ox, the person shall not be considered to commit any offence
under this Section.
